fann_get_cascade_output_change_fraction

(PECL fann >= 1.0.0)

fann_get_cascade_output_change_fractionDevuelve la fracción de cambio de salida en cascada

Descripción

fann_get_cascade_output_change_fraction ( resource $ann ) : float

La fracción de cambio de salida en cascada es un número entre 0 y 1 que determina lo grande que debería ser el cambio del valor de una fracción de fann_get_MSE() en fann_get_cascade_output_stagnation_epochs() durante el entrenamiento de las conexiones de salida, para que el entrenamiento no se estanque. Si el entrenamiento se estanca, el entrenamiento de las conexiones de salida finalizará y se prepararán nuevas candidatas.

Esto significa que si el ECM no cambia por una fracción de fann_get_cascade_output_change_fraction() durante un período de fann_get_cascade_output_stagnation_epochs(), el entrenamiento de las conexiones de salida se para delbido a que el entrenamiento ha estancado.

Si la fracción de cambio de salida en cascada es baja, las conexiones de salida serán entrenadas más, y si la fracción es alta, serán entrenadas menos.

La fracción de cambio de salida en cascada predeterminada es 0.01, que es equivalente a un cambio del 1% en el ECM.

Parámetros

ann

Un resource de red neuronal.

Valores devueltos

La fracción de cambio de salida en cascada, o FALSE en caso de error.

Ver también